Flask全栈开发教程

Flask全栈开发教程

成为使用 Flask、Python、HTML、CSS 和 MongoDB 的全栈 Web 开发人员!

课程英文名:Web Developer Bootcamp with Flask and Python

此视频教程共5.0小时,中英双语字幕,画质清晰无水印,源码附件全

下载地址

课程编号:354

百度网盘地址:https://pan.baidu.com/s/1CsCVJFLuUnuK6cs1ylgLIg?pwd=vlru

课程内容

你将会学到的

为你的自由项目或业务构建完整的动态网站使用 Flask、Python、HTML 和 CSS 设计、开发和部署全栈 Web 应用程序创建你自己的投资组合网站以展示你的所有项目成为真正的 HTML 和 CSS 专业人士,无需复杂的 JavaScript 或 Bootstrap 和 jQuery 等临时解决方案使用 Heroku 免费在线发布你的网站将你的 Python 应用程序连接到云上的 MongoDB 数据库允许你的用户注册并登录你的应用程序根据登录的用户动态更改 Web 应用页面的内容

课程内容

14 个章节 – 184 个讲座 – 总时长 20 小时 3 分钟展开所有章节

欢迎来到本课程!5 个讲座 – 8 分钟欢迎来到课程!预览03:26课程概览预览02:04在此处访问课程电子书!00:21如何在你的计算机上安装 Python00:49如何安装你的 IDE01:07完整的 Python 复习41 个讲座 – 4 小时 44 分钟网站基础4 个讲座 – 16 分钟带有 HTML 的页面结构15 个讲座 – 1 小时 11 分钟使用 CSS 的页面样式13 个讲座 – 1 小时 28 分钟项目一:微博(设计+网站)21 个讲座 – 1 小时 51 分钟使用 Flask 进行后端开发18 个讲座 – 1 小时 36 分钟将 Flask 应用程序部署到 Heroku7 个讲座 – 39 分钟Jinja2 精通:I 级9 个讲座 – 53 分钟项目 2:习惯追踪器10 个讲座 – 1 小时 36 分钟

还有 4 个章节

要求需要一定的编程经验!尽管我在本课程中包含了一个全面的 Python Refresher 部分,但你应该了解编程的基础知识无需软件或付款信息。我们使用的一切都是免费的,我会指导你安装你需要的任何东西!说明

欢迎来到使用 Flask 和 Python 的 Web 开发人员训练营!在本课程中,你将学习如何使用Python、Flask、MongoDB、HTML 和 CSS构建和部署动态网站!

如果你想在线分享你的项目并成为一名全栈 Web 开发人员,那么你来对地方了!我将教你最新和最流行的技术,包括 Python 3.10、Flask、HTML 5 和 CSS 3。

我不会教你 jQuery 或 Bootstrap,因为这些都是旧技术!相反,我专注于为你提供坚实的 HTML 和 CSS 基础,以便你可以真正独立,并构建你想要的任何东西。

我将帮助你编写许多真实世界的项目来测试你的技能并建立你的理解。在课程结束时,你将能够在任何网站上设计和编码任何功能!

这门课程比参加任何现场训练营或研讨会要好,因为我已经花费了数百个小时来计划、录制和编辑。此外,你还可以获得终身访问权限,而且我会提供出色的支持我每天都会回答几十个问题!

为什么要学习 Flask?

Flask 是一个用于 Web 开发的微框架,用 Python 编写。

它轻巧而简单,因此你可以立即开始使用它。当你完成课程并了解更多信息时,你会意识到它也非常强大!

Flask 提供了我们构建网站所需的一切:组织应用程序的好方法、用于用户身份验证的助手、大量插件和扩展以执行许多其他操作,等等!

你会学到什么!

以下是你将在本课程中学到的内容的概述:

超强的 HTML 5 和 CSS 3 基础如何规划你的软件项目并使其成功使用 Figma 等设计软件设计网站语义 HTML,以及如何像专业人士一样使用 HTML 进行编码使用 Flask 和 Python 构建后端应用程序使用 Flask 和 Jinja2 让你的 HTML 网站动态化成为一名 CSS 专业人士:了解 flex、grid、CSS 动画等等在云端使用 MongoDB 存储和检索数据部署你的 Web 应用程序(使用免费和付费解决方案)在你的 Python 和 Flask 网站上实施用户身份验证更多,更多!但最重要的是,向专业的软件开发人员学习编码,并像专业的软件开发人员一样

我不会详细介绍 JavaScript,但那是因为你根本不需要它!使用 HTML、CSS 和后端(用 Flask 和 Python 编写),你几乎可以做任何用户想做的事情。以后,你总是可以学习 JavaScript 以获得额外的功能。尝试一起学习 JavaScript 和 Python 会导致问题,而且一切都变得比实际情况要困难一些。

如果你已经对编程(使用 Python 或任何其他语言)有所了解,那么你已经准备好开始这门课程了!此外,我还包含了一个完整的 Python Refresher 部分,以帮助你在尚未熟悉 Python 的情况下快速掌握 Python。

其他学生都喜欢这门课程!

“Jose 是编程艺术大师。这门课程确实被低估了。他直截了当,但却充实了所有的陷阱。介绍了 Web 开发中当前的最佳实践。这门课程的简单 5 分!” — Olayemi Akinsanya

“很棒的课程,学习了很多内容,非常适合 OOP 和 Web 开发。真的很有趣,迫不及待想要开始我自己的项目了!” — 约书亚浅

“一个组织良好且非常有用的课程!谢谢你,何塞!” — 列昂尼德-布须曼

随意浏览本课程的预览视频,看看它是否适合你!

请记住,我提供 30 天退款保证,因此你可以无风险地加入我一个月,并决定是否继续。

我在里面见!

何塞-萨尔瓦蒂拉

此课程面向哪些人:想要开始通过网站在线共享项目的 Python 开发人员任何对编程有所了解并想成为全栈 Web 开发人员的人想要为其业务建立网站的商业专业人士和初创公司创始人

Original: https://blog.csdn.net/duoshehuan6005/article/details/128296483Author: IT教程精选Title: Flask全栈开发教程

相关阅读Title: django.db.utils.OperationalError: (1045, “Access denied for user ‘root‘@‘localhost‘错误全部:

django.db.utils.OperationalError: (1045, “Access denied for user ‘root’@’localhost’ (using password: NO)”)

错误的大体意思是想表达,django链接不上你的数据库,可能是密码发生了错误。

【注意这里的password是 NO】

这个错误无疑是在使用django的时候遇到的,表示链接不上数据库:首先,解决步骤分3步走:

1.检查自己的账号密码是否正确,或者检查一下自己的数据库是否正确:

使用window自带的命令行,发现可以进入,说明账号、密码没有问题。

进入数据库,发现数据库没有问题。

[En]

Enter the database and find that there is no problem with the database.

2.网上说可能是因为版本的问题,导致密码加密的方式不一样了,我们需要调整一下:

输入:

ALTER USER ‘root’@’localhost’ IDENTIFIED WITH mysql_native_password BY ‘123456’;

//把密码重新改为:123456,且使用的是 mysql_native_password身份验证插件。

之后,我们在更新一下配置:

FLUSH PRIVILEGES;

(只要您有权访问数据库!如果您忘记了密码,则需要重新更改!)

[En]

(as long as you have access to the database! If you forget your password, you need to change it again! )

2-1.忘记密码的前提下重新修改密码:

以我的为例:

查找在初始化数据库时创建的配置文件:

[En]

Find the configuration file that was created when the database was initialized:

//my.ini

加上这样一句话:

skip-grant-tables

注意我这里重启数据库的操作。(net如果报错的话,就使用.\net)

我的数据库服务叫:mysql222

.\net stop mysql222.\net start mysql222

之后你再登录数据库就不用密码了。(建议修改完密码之后改回来)

注:图中的密码是我随便输入的,不是原密码(你输入什么都能进入数据库了)。

这里应该大部分都可以了,但是我还是报错。。

于是,就有了之后的方法:

3.检查配置项更改是否正确:

我必须把这张照片放在这里。

[En]

I have to put this picture here.

因为我得”password”拼错了,导致缺少了password配置项,使得无法连接数据库!!!

Original: https://blog.csdn.net/m0_61139217/article/details/124226011Author: 活成自己的样子啊Title: django.db.utils.OperationalError: (1045, “Access denied for user ‘root‘@‘localhost‘

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/309426/

转载文章受原作者版权保护。转载请注明原作者出处!


比丘资源网 » Flask全栈开发教程

发表回复

提供最优质的资源集合

立即查看 了解详情